Output 51d8213d5e9ac12886cd8ec964ce45d10bddc28c91545e989e444521b5fa514b:0

value
646633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cc02ca36a9ddfa885a7d965fff38015ca92b01e OP_EQUALVERIFY OP_CHECKSIG
address
16YDm273E2mPv1sF9JYSsCouantz6ttsRM
transaction
51d8213d5e9ac12886cd8ec964ce45d10bddc28c91545e989e444521b5fa514b
spent
true